Transaction 01f2690717183a937220980cdcca25e939424c6cd2bf5661abc24237fbd885b5
1 Input
1 Output
-
01f2690717183a937220980cdcca25e939424c6cd2bf5661abc24237fbd885b5:0
- value
- 826076
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f4642abb1a32cc3e1bfc53c6b61e981a668c337 OP_EQUAL
- address
- 3K8P9xrRwgBT1TmeUWhoFfvYzApDTaY6Gz